We are seeking an experienced and dynamic Team Manager to lead our Thriving Families service within Sandwell Children’s Trust. This innovative programme provides specialist, trauma-informed support to expectant and new parents at risk of child removal, with the aim of keeping families together wherever safe and appropriate.
As Team Manager, you will provide high-quality operational and strategic leadership to a multi-disciplinary team, including social workers, health professionals, psychologists, and family support practitioners. You will ensure integrated working, consistently high standards of practice, and alignment with Sandwell’s strategic aim to reduce the risks to unborn babies entering care thereby avoiding separation from the care of their parent/s once born.
